Quick-drying fabric is built around synthetic fibers — primarily polyester and polyamide nylon — that have a naturally low water absorption rate, allowing moisture to move away from the skin and evaporate rapidly.
Unlike natural fibers that hold onto water, these engineered blends spread liquid across a wider surface area, accelerating drying time dramatically.
The result is a fabric that stays lighter, more comfortable, and more functional during intense activity or wet outdoor conditions.
The best quick-dry fabrics don't just dry fast — they actively manage moisture by pairing rapid evaporation with genuine airflow. Many of our options complement breathable fabric construction, featuring open weave structures or micro-perforations that keep air circulating against the skin.
For activewear and sportswear manufacturers, pairing quick-dry performance with moisture wicking fabric technology creates a two-stage system that pulls sweat away and disperses it before it can saturate the textile.
Quick-drying fabrics are frequently engineered with a degree of stretch to support unrestricted movement in athletic and outdoor applications.
Many blends incorporate elastane or spandex alongside polyester, and pair naturally with 4 way stretch fabric constructions ideal for running gear, swimwear, and yoga apparel.

Quick-drying fabric isn't a one-size-fits-all solution — the right choice depends on your end application, required stretch, weight, and any additional functional finishes your product demands. For athletic apparel, lighter open-knit polyester blends offer maximum breathability and near-instant drying, while denser nylon weaves provide the durability and abrasion resistance needed for outdoor and tactical applications.
